Shirokanedai is a district of Minato, Tokyo. The district today is made up of 5 chome. As of November 1, 2007, the population of Shirokanedai is 10,001.

Oimachi is the center of Shinagawa ward. Oimachi station serves three lines: JR Keihin Tohoku Line, Tokyu Oimachi Line and Rinkai Line. In addition to JR 's Tokyo General Vehicle Center, Shinagawa Ward Office and many other facilities of the ward exist in the area.
